Tenants Together Releases AB 1482 Tenant Advocacy Toolkit
California has passed the Tenant Protection Act (AB 1482), which was signed into law on October 13th, 2019. The act prevents rent-gouging and unfair evictions, establishing annual statewide rent cap of 5% + CPI and providing relocation assistance for just cause no-fault evictions. CPSTF Recommends School-Based Self-Management Interventions for Children and Adolescents with Asthma
The Community Preventive Services Task Force (CPSTF) recommends school-based asthma self-management interventions to reduce hospitalizations and emergency room visits among children and adolescents with asthma. The recommendation is based on a systematic review conducted by a team of specialists who assessed evidence from 30 studies. Families USA Releases “Advancing Health Equity Through Community Health Workers and Peer Providers: Mounting Evidence and Policy Recommendations”
Families USA has published a report examining the effectiveness and versatility of community health workers. The report utilizes new evidence from the Patient-Centered Outcomes Research Institute’s studies.
